The average salary for Senior Archaeologist is $57,370 per year in Ohio.

What is the average of a Senior Archaeologist in Ohio?

The Senior Archaeologist salary range is from $46,370 to $68,800, and the average Senior Archaeologist salary is $57,370/year in Ohio. The Senior Archaeologist's salary will change in different locations.

Which location pays the highest Senior Archaeologist salary in the United States?

The Senior Archaeologist salary in San Jose, CA is $73,620 which is the highest in the US.

What kinds of reasons will influence the Senior Archaeologist's salary?

Besides the location, employees' education degree, related skills, and work experience also will influence the salary. Try to improve your skills and experience to get a higher salary for the position of Senior Archaeologist.
